Well, birthday lunch is always rushy unless your friends don't need to work afterwards.  There are some good Japanese Restaurants in East Village they have lunch specials (around $10), take a walk on 9st and 3ave or around the block, not expensive at all.  If you hit mid town or uptown those places are more for business people and pricier.
